About this service

Safety sensors are the small devices located near the floor that prevent the door from closing on objects. If your door reverses immediately or the lights on the opener flash, your sensors might be misaligned or faulty. You need a technician to troubleshoot the wiring or adjust the alignment to restore safe operation. The cost typically depends on whether the sensors just need adjustment or a full replacement. What are garage door opener replacement options?

When replacing a garage door opener in Riverside, you have several options, including chain drive, belt drive, and screw drive models. Chain drives are robust, belt drives are quieter, and screw drives offer speed. Licensed pros can help you choose the best type based on your door size, noise preferences, and budget. What causes garage door sensor alignment issues?

Garage door sensor alignment issues can occur for several reasons. Dust, dirt, or even cobwebs can obstruct the beam between the two sensors, causing the door to reverse or not close properly. Vibrations from everyday use or nearby traffic can also cause them to become misaligned over time. Licensed pros can easily clean and realign your sensors, ensuring your garage door operates safely and reliably.
